前端外包优质服务商云客秀

我们凭借着对品牌的深刻理念,互联网营销趋势的敏锐洞察,帮助企业通过互联网建立优势。

当前位置:
首页>
荆州网站建设

汉中前端切图外包要点:巧用 font - family 适配各类页面

  • 2025-01-21

云客秀建站微信小程序抖音小程序,百度小程序,支付宝小程序,app,erp,crm系统开发定制

1710954334805931.jpg


在汉中前端切图外包过程中,适配各类页面字体是非常重要的一环。字体选择和设置不当可能会导致页面在不同设备、不同操作系统上的显示效果大相径庭。因此,巧妙地使用 `font-family` 属性对于保证页面的视觉一致性至关重要。以下是一些关键点:

1. **指定字体族名(Font Family)**:
- 在 `font-family` 属性中,通常会指定一个字体族名,如 `"Arial"`、`"Helvetica"` 或 `"sans-serif"`。`sans-serif` 是通用的无衬线字体族,这意味着如果浏览器或设备上没有你指定的字体,它将选择一个类似的字体来显示。

2. **使用字体栈(Font Stack)**:
- 为了确保在任何情况下都能提供一致的显示效果,可以使用字体栈。字体栈是一个由多个字体名称组成的列表,如果第一个字体不可用,浏览器会尝试下一个字体。例如:
```css
font-family: 'MyCustomFont', 'Arial', 'Helvetica', 'sans-serif';
```
在这个例子中,如果 `'MyCustomFont'` 不可用,浏览器会尝试使用 `'Arial'`,如果 `'Arial'` 也没有,则尝试 `'Helvetica'`,最后是 `'sans-serif'`。

3. **考虑字体的可访问性**:
- 确保选择的字体对于阅读来说是清晰和可访问的,特别是在正文内容中。避免使用难以阅读的字体或者对于特定文化不熟悉的字体。

4. **字体权重(Font Weight)**:
- 使用不同的字体权重来创建文本的层次结构,例如 `normal`、`bold`、`bolder` 和 `lighter`。这有助于提高页面的可读性。

5. **字体样式(Font Style)**:
- 使用字体样式属性,如 `italic` 或 `oblique`,来创建斜体效果。

6. **字体大小(Font Size)**:
- 使用相对单位(如 `em` 或 `rem`)来设置字体大小,这样更容易在不同屏幕尺寸上保持一致性。避免使用绝对单位,如 `px`。

7. **字体加载策略**:
- 如果使用的是自定义字体,需要考虑如何有效地加载这些字体。可以采用字体加载CSS技巧,如 `font-display` 属性,来控制字体加载失败时的回退行为。

8. **测试和调整**:
- 在不同的设备和操作系统上测试页面,以确保字体显示一致。根据需要调整字体大小、样式和颜色,以确保最佳的阅读体验。

9. **响应式设计**:
- 确保字体设置考虑到响应式设计原则,在不同屏幕尺寸下都能清晰可读。

10. **考虑本地化**:
- 如果页面需要支持多语言,那么在选择字体时需要考虑不同语言的特定需求,例如某些语言可能需要特定的字体来正确显示特殊字符。

通过合理地使用 `font-family` 属性,并考虑到上述要点,可以确保汉中前端切图外包的页面在不同设备和操作系统上都能呈现出一致的视觉效果。
菜单